Transaction 41f0be5c373b947bf658737bdafff3b8c7640d40126b084510838f801d6411e3
1 Input
2 Outputs
- 41f0be5c373b947bf658737bdafff3b8c7640d40126b084510838f801d6411e3:0
- 41f0be5c373b947bf658737bdafff3b8c7640d40126b084510838f801d6411e3:1
value 18243386
address 3JkcWRo4moFSyPtUPZBj4VydGVSaEWjfz9
value 581668214
address 1Em3tRsw8QoGwBkwAfee8vkodpUZNwJH5U